
Posted 18 hours ago
Software Architect
ResponsiveSoftware Architect
Requirements
Bachelor's or Master's in Computer Science, 12+ years software development experience, 5+ years architecting cloud-based distributed systems, Expertise in Java and Spring Boot, Experience with microservices and API-driven applications, Knowledge of Kubernetes and Docker, Experience with AI/LLM architectures
Skills
JavaSpring BootReactMongoDBAWSKubernetesDockerElasticsearch
About the role
Responsibilities
- Design, document, and evolve large-scale distributed SaaS architectures that balance performance, reliability, and cost efficiency
- Partner with product, security, and engineering teams to shape and refine the technology stack
- Provide technical leadership and architectural guidance to engineering teams for large-scale projects
- Contribute hands-on through coding, optimizing, and troubleshooting across the stack (Java, Spring Boot, React, MongoDB)
- Investigate and resolve system bottlenecks to maintain high uptime SLAs and optimize resource utilization
- Design cloud-native architectures leveraging AWS, Azure, or GCP, including containerization with Kubernetes and Docker
- Evaluate emerging technologies, such as LLM APIs and new database engines, to drive innovation and developer productivity
- Mentor engineers and foster best practices in solution design through architectural reviews and technical roundtables
Requirements
- Bachelor's or Master's degree in Computer Science or a related field
- 12+ years of overall software development experience
- 5+ years of experience architecting and designing large-scale, cloud-based distributed systems
- Mastery of Java and Spring Boot for backend development
- Strong expertise in microservices, API-driven applications, and event-driven architectures
- Hands-on experience with container orchestration (Kubernetes, Docker) and CI/CD pipelines
- Proficiency with data layer technologies including MongoDB, SQL/NoSQL, and caching systems
- Experience designing and implementing AI-powered applications, including LLMs and RAG architectures
Preferred Qualifications
- Experience with search and retrieval technologies like ElasticSearch or Apache Solr
- Familiarity with modern observability stacks such as Prometheus, Grafana, or OpenTelemetry
- Experience working in Agile environments using tools like JIRA
Benefits
- Impact-driven work building innovative solutions in strategic response management
- Collaborative environment with a passionate team of technologists and product leaders
- Opportunities for professional development and career growth
- Competitive compensation and comprehensive benefits package
About the Company
Responsive (formerly RFPIO) is the global leader in strategic response management software. Our AI-powered platform is purpose-built to help organizations manage responses at scale, empowering them to accelerate growth, mitigate risk, and improve employee experiences.
ScoutJobs Agent
Get matches like this delivered daily
Sign up free — we'll pull jobs that fit your CV from across the web and rank them for you.
Get started — it's freeSoftware Architect
Responsive · India
